Splitting or Peeling Off Surface Areas
When the paint on your home's exterior starts to show splitting or peeling surface areas, it suggests a demand for focus and maintenance to support the building's visual charm. Splitting happens when the paint film splits open, frequently appearing like a dried-up riverbed, while peeling off happens when the paint loses its attachment to the surface under it.
These issues not just diminish the aesthetic appeals of your home however likewise endanger the protection the paint provides against the components.
Cracking and peeling surfaces can be caused by different variables such as inadequate surface area preparation prior to painting, use of low-grade paint, direct exposure to rough weather, or just the all-natural aging of the paint. Overlooking these indicators can result in further damage to the hidden surfaces, possibly resulting in a lot more comprehensive and pricey repair services in the future.
To address breaking or peeling surfaces, it is critical to remove the loosened paint, sand the location, use a guide, and repaint the damaged areas. By taking prompt action to rectify these problems, you can keep your home's outside elegance and protect it from prospective degeneration.
Mold, Mildew, or Corrosion Attractions
Signs of mold and mildew, mold, or rust places on your home's outside can show a need for remediation to prevent further deterioration and keep the building's total look. Mold and mold thrive in damp environments, often looking like dark areas or spots on the walls. These not just detract from the visual appeal of your house yet also pose carcinogen to passengers.
Rust areas, typically discovered on metal surface areas like barriers or gutters, suggest oxidation and can bring about architectural weakening if left unchecked. Dealing with these concerns without delay is important to avoid more comprehensive damage to your home.
To tackle mold and mildew, thorough cleaning with specialized services and proper ventilation are necessary. Corrosion places call for scraping off the rust, treating the metal, and applying a protective layer. Overlooking these indications not just jeopardizes the appearance of your home however can additionally cause pricey repairs down the line.
Routine evaluation and upkeep can assist maintain your home's outside and extend its lifespan.
Timber Rot or Water Damages
Detection of wood rot or water damage on your home's surface areas needs prompt interest to prevent more structural degeneration and keep the honesty of the residential property. Timber rot, a result of long term direct exposure to moisture, can compromise the structure of your home, jeopardizing its security. Typical signs of timber rot consist of soft or squishy locations, discoloration, or a mildewy odor.
Water damages, usually brought on by leaks or poor drain, can lead to peeling off paint, swollen wood, or water stains on walls. If left untreated, water damages can rise, triggering much more comprehensive and pricey repair services.
